When Food Doesn’t Feel Like Noise Anymore
One of the first things people tell me after about 1–3 months on a GLP-1 medication is something that surprises them: they get back time in their day. They aren’t thinking constantly about what to eat, when to eat, or whether they’ll regret eating — the relentless “food noise” quiets down, and life feels easier. This isn’t magic. When Food Starts to Feel Like the Enemy
Many people with IBS come to me feeling genuinely afraid of food. They’re not sure which foods are causing symptoms, so eating starts to feel risky. Over time, meals become stressful, limited, and unpredictable. What’s especially hard is that on really bad days, some people reach a breaking point and think: “I already feel awful — I might as well eat something I actually enjoy.” That cycle is exhausting.
